Transaction 04b973637630551a1d11eb73ff64831f94afcfded60d011145e6368285d99b0c
1 Input
1 Output
-
04b973637630551a1d11eb73ff64831f94afcfded60d011145e6368285d99b0c:0
- value
- 34766980
- script pubkey
- OP_0 OP_PUSHBYTES_20 358a157af8564a8c1a7f3898676fd2310d8552e2
- address
- bc1qxk9p27hc2e9gcxnl8zvxwm7jxyxc25hzl6s7yq